The Big Brother house was thrown into chaos on Sunday night when a surprise nominations twist left the contestants in tears.
The drama unfolded during the latest episode, which saw the housemates wake up to find out it was Jenkin's birthday and they would be participating in the Big Brother Hunger Games. Noky joked as they got into their costumes: "We're going to look like we're in a space film!" The housemates were split into two teams - District A with Chanelle, Henry, Matty, Noky and Tom, and District B with Jenkin, Jordan, Olivia, Trish and Yinrun.
They then took part in a series of challenges that tested their skills and endurance. But there was a twist - one housemate was nominated for eviction while another won immunity from the next eviction.
After District A won, they chose Chanelle to gain immunity, leaving her in tears.
Then, losing team District B had to pick someone to face the next eviction. Jordan, Yinrun and Jenkin bravely volunteered themselves, but it was Jenkin who received the most votes. Yinrun was left in tears as she had to vote for Jenkin on his birthday, and her fellow housemates were there to comfort her.
